Not too much stamping on this one today, girlies, but I sure did have fun with this Cosmo Cricket Oh Joy! paper pack. Lots of piercing around the edges of my {country love} Frosty, with sponging and buttons here and there. When I first picked up this paper pack last June, I had a hard time mixing and matching the papers, but with the punch out snowman/hat/scarf already coordinating, adding in the rest of the layers for the sketch was a breeze!

Other deets include a PTI sentiment from Stocking Prints, buttons and twine, along with sponged edges using Ranger Distress Ink in Walnut, and a few machine stitches.
